Crawlspace repair services focus on fixing issues beneath a home’s main living areas, specifically in the space between the ground and the first floor. These services typically involve inspecting and repairing the foundation, sealing vents and access points, and addressing problems like moisture intrusion, mold growth, or pest infestation. Proper repair work helps improve the overall stability of the property, prevents structural damage, and creates a healthier environment inside the home by reducing excess humidity and eliminating sources of pests or mold. Local contractors experienced in crawlspace repair can assess the specific needs of each property and recommend appropriate solutions to restore the space.
Many common problems that lead homeowners to seek crawlspace repair include persistent dampness, foul odors, sagging or uneven floors, and visible signs of mold or pest activity. Excess moisture in the crawlspace can cause wood rot, weaken the foundation, and promote mold growth that affects indoor air quality. Pest infestations, such as termites or rodents, often find their way into poorly sealed or damaged crawlspaces. Addressing these issues early with professional repair services can prevent more extensive damage to the home’s structure and interior. Contractors may install vapor barriers, improve drainage, or reinforce support beams to resolve these problems effectively.

The overview below groups typical Crawlspace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Warrenville, IL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or crawlspace repairs, such as sealing vents or fixing small leaks, usually range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the scope of work and local rates.
Moderate Projects - More involved repairs like insulation replacement or moisture control can cost between $1,000-$3,000. These projects are common and often require more extensive work by local contractors.
Major Repairs - Larger issues, such as foundation stabilization or extensive mold remediation, can range from $3,500-$8,000. Fewer projects reach this tier, typically involving significant structural work or complex diagnostics.
Full Crawlspace Replacement - Complete replacement or major structural overhaul may cost $10,000 or more, with larger, more complex projects sometimes exceeding $15,000. These are less frequent and usually involve comprehensive service provider solutions.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
